Hi folks - New to the forum and appreciate this forum and your expertise.

My first question is - I would like to buy a solar cover so that I can get the water warm as quickly as possible after my install next week.

Can some members point me in the right direction for a good quality cover and any tips?

So far my pool will be 24' diameter round without a deck (deck - maybe next year)
 
Re: Above Ground Pool - going in next week -Buying a Solar C

Buy the cheapest one you can find. There is no such thing as a quality solar cover, they all break down within a few years. I speak from experience. The current cover I have was a higher end cover, and it is already full of holes on only its 2nd or 3rd year.

ok,...will do. do you use a reel or do you take it on and off by yourself? I have no deck around this so I am trying to figure out how to remove it and store it when not in use and keep in clean.
 
Re: Above Ground Pool - going in next week -Buying a Solar C

I use a clear cover. If there's alot of sun and air temp is pretty warm leave it off. The sun beating on the water will warm it more. Their best used at night to keep the water temp up so you dont lose heat to evaporation. I have saddles to put the cover in. They work pretty good.
